17th Century deer-leaps and salters

A research project about historical deer-leaps in the Bowland Forest, UK. The research was carried out by Dr Graham Cooper in 2014 to settle a dispute map of Leagram Park in Bowland. These deer-leaps were designed to allow deer into the fenced parks which contained other grazing animals, but would inhibit them from escaping.
